THIS EXTENSIVE OVERVIEW WORKS AS YOUR KEY TO OPENING THE MYSTERIES OF INTERNET SERVICES AND BECOMING A MASTER IN THE FIELD

This Extensive Overview Works As Your Key To Opening The Mysteries Of Internet Services And Becoming A Master In The Field

This Extensive Overview Works As Your Key To Opening The Mysteries Of Internet Services And Becoming A Master In The Field

Blog Article

Write-Up By-Whalen North

Discover the utmost Internet Providers Handbook for all your needs. Check out communication procedures, core principles of SOAP and remainder, and finest practices for seamless execution. Reveal the secrets to understanding internet services, from comprehending the fundamentals to implementing scalable architecture. Master the art of developing safe systems and enhancing for future growth. Unlock the power of internet services at your fingertips.

Overview of Web Solutions



If you have actually ever before wondered what internet solutions are and exactly how they function, this summary is the ideal area to begin. see this here are a method for different applications to communicate with each other online. They allow for smooth integration of systems, making it easier to share information and performances.

One of the crucial aspects of web services is their use of typical methods like HTTP and XML to help with interaction. This standardization guarantees that different systems can understand and connect with each other properly. Web services can be classified into two main kinds: SOAP (Simple Things Gain Access To Method) and REST (Representational State Transfer).

SOAP is a procedure that utilizes XML for message exchange, while remainder counts on basic HTTP techniques like obtain, POST, PUT, and DELETE. Both have their toughness and are utilized in different scenarios based on requirements.

Secret Principles and Technologies



Discovering the foundational ideas and modern technologies of internet services is essential for understanding their functionality and application in modern-day systems. When diving into the key principles and technologies of web services, you unlock to a globe of interconnected opportunities. Below are some essential elements to understand:

- ** SOAP (Simple Things Accessibility Method) **: This protocol defines the structure of messages traded in between web services.
- ** WSDL (Web Solutions Summary Language) **: WSDL is utilized to describe the capabilities provided by a web solution.
- ** REST (Representational State Transfer) **: A building design that uses standard HTTP methods for interaction in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ial function in information exchange between web services because of its versatility and readability.

Recognizing these core principles and modern technologies will certainly lay a solid structure for your journey right into the world of internet services.

Best Practices for Execution



To make sure successful implementation of web solutions, prioritize adherence to finest techniques. Begin by completely documenting your web solution APIs, consisting of clear descriptions of endpoints, specifications, and anticipated responses. Constant naming conventions and versioning of APIs are essential for maintainability. When creating your internet solutions, comply with the concepts of REST to develop a scalable and versatile style. Execute proper authentication and authorization mechanisms to protect your services, such as OAuth or API keys.

Checking is important in making certain the integrity of your internet services. Create extensive test cases that cover numerous situations, consisting of favorable and unfavorable screening. Constant integration and automated testing can aid catch concerns early in the development procedure. Display your web services in real-time to determine efficiency traffic jams and prospective failures. Logging and mistake handling are important for diagnosing problems and fixing troubles efficiently.



Last but not least, think about the scalability of your internet services deliberately for future development. Implement caching devices and lots balancing to take care of enhanced website traffic. Frequently https://internet-marketing-for-sm21086.livebloggs.com/32736176/optimizing-web-experiences-focusing-on-mobile-first-style and enhance your code for performance. By complying with these best techniques, you can streamline the implementation of internet services and ensure their success.

Verdict

Congratulations! You have actually just opened the key to grasping internet solutions. By recognizing the key principles and innovations, and executing finest techniques, you're well on your way to ending up being an internet services expert.

Keep discovering and experimenting with what you have actually learned to continue increasing your knowledge and skills in this interesting field.

The world of web solutions is currently within your reaches, prepared for you to explore and conquer. Take pleasure in the trip!